This article shows the demographic data and statistics of Fosston. It is a village in Canada that encompasses a land area of 0.54 km2. The village has a population density of 74.70 people per km2.

Population Characteristics

According to the latest census, Fosston has a population of around 40 people. The village's population is in decreased . Between 2016 and 2021, the population of Fosston has decreased by ▼ -11.11%.
